Terry Wogan: One On One is a fascinating dive into the career of the Irish entertainer who shaped television and radio in the UK. The documentary weaves together snippets from Wogan's extensive body of work, blending charm with nostalgia. You get a real sense of his influence on shows like Blankety Blank and his warm presence during the Eurovision Song Contest. The pacing is relaxed, allowing viewers to soak in the moments that made him a household name. It’s more than just a career retrospective; it captures the essence of Wogan's unique ability to connect with his audience, mixing humor with genuine warmth, making it a distinctive piece for collectors of television history.
